Historical materialism: method/perspective for understanding social change. Not a formula for predicting the future. Marx (1859): the mode of production of material life determines the general character of the social, political and spiritual processes of life. It is not the consciousness of men that determines their being, but, on the contrary, their social being determines their consciousness. At a certain stage of their development, the material forces of production in society come in conflict with the existing relations of production. From forms to development of the forces of production these relations turn into their fetters. Then occurs a period of social revolution. speaks about theory and social change by the perspective of marx.
